Audit Management Role
This role involves leading and contributing to audit teams, providing expert advice and guidance on audit matters. The successful candidate will have a strong understanding of UK and International GAAS, IFRS, UK GAAP and Financial Reporting requirements.
Responsibilities:
* Providing audit leadership and expertise to ensure high-quality audit work is delivered.
* Identifying risk matters and raising with senior managers or partners while exercising professional judgement.
* Producing clear and concise work for review by senior managers or partners, highlighting issues and suggesting potential solutions.
* Engaging with senior audited entity staff to gain a good understanding of their business and ensuring the efficient execution of the audit.
* Monitoring progress against agreed objectives and gaining a full understanding of any deviations from budgeted costs.
* Supervising, coaching and developing junior members of staff within teams.
* Ensuring compliance with internal (audit methodology and risk management) and external (regulatory) requirements.
* Participating in group, stream and firm-wide activities.
* Assisting in the planning, execution and finalisation of all areas of the audit assignment for review by senior managers or partners.
Skill Requirements:
* ACA/ACCA/ICAS qualified or overseas equivalent.
* Educated up to degree level or CTS.
* Experience supervising and coaching junior members of staff on-site.
* Working knowledge of UK and International GAAS, IFRS, UK GAAP and Financial Reporting requirements.
* Demonstrable knowledge of current economic and market trends.
